Home
last modified time | relevance | path

Searched refs:RequestingModule (Results 1 – 6 of 6) sorted by relevance

/freebsd-13.1/contrib/llvm-project/clang/lib/Lex/
H A DHeaderSearch.cpp347 bool IsSystemHeaderDir, Module *RequestingModule, in getFileAndSuggestModule() argument
368 RequestingModule, SuggestedModule, IsSystemHeaderDir)) in getFileAndSuggestModule()
408 RequestingModule, SuggestedModule, in LookupFile()
505 static bool needModuleLookup(Module *RequestingModule, in needModuleLookup() argument
508 (RequestingModule && RequestingModule->NoUndeclaredIncludes); in needModuleLookup()
515 SmallVectorImpl<char> *RelativePath, Module *RequestingModule, in DoFrameworkLookup() argument
824 RequestingModule, SuggestedModule)) { in LookupFile()
1433 Module *RequestingModule, in suggestModule() argument
1440 if (RequestingModule && Module && RequestingModule->NoUndeclaredIncludes) { in suggestModule()
1442 if (!RequestingModule->directlyUses(Module.getModule())) { in suggestModule()
[all …]
H A DModuleMap.cpp446 static bool violatesPrivateInclude(Module *RequestingModule, in violatesPrivateInclude() argument
466 return !Header.isAccessibleFrom(RequestingModule); in violatesPrivateInclude()
483 if (RequestingModule) { in diagnoseHeaderInclusion()
484 resolveUses(RequestingModule, /*Complain=*/false); in diagnoseHeaderInclusion()
485 resolveHeaderDirectives(RequestingModule); in diagnoseHeaderInclusion()
503 if (RequestingModule && LangOpts.ModulesDeclUse && in diagnoseHeaderInclusion()
504 !RequestingModule->directlyUses(Header.getModule())) { in diagnoseHeaderInclusion()
535 if (RequestingModule && LangOpts.ModulesStrictDeclUse) { in diagnoseHeaderInclusion()
707 (!RequestingModule || in isHeaderUnavailableInModule()
708 I->getModule()->isSubModuleOf(RequestingModule))) { in isHeaderUnavailableInModule()
[all …]
H A DPPDirectives.cpp815 Module *RequestingModule = getModuleForLocation(FilenameLoc); in LookupFile() local
871 Includers, SearchPath, RelativePath, RequestingModule, in LookupFile()
889 RelativePath, RequestingModule, SuggestedModule, IsMapped, in LookupFile()
894 RequestingModule, RequestingModuleIsModuleInterface, FilenameLoc, in LookupFile()
906 Filename, CurFileEnt, SearchPath, RelativePath, RequestingModule, in LookupFile()
910 RequestingModule, RequestingModuleIsModuleInterface, FilenameLoc, in LookupFile()
922 RequestingModule, SuggestedModule)) { in LookupFile()
925 RequestingModule, RequestingModuleIsModuleInterface, in LookupFile()
/freebsd-13.1/contrib/llvm-project/clang/include/clang/Lex/
H A DHeaderSearch.h417 Module *RequestingModule, ModuleMap::KnownHeader *SuggestedModule,
430 Module *RequestingModule, ModuleMap::KnownHeader *SuggestedModule);
691 Module *RequestingModule,
701 const FileEntry *File, StringRef FrameworkName, Module *RequestingModule,
709 Module *RequestingModule,
H A DDirectoryLookup.h182 SmallVectorImpl<char> *RelativePath, Module *RequestingModule,
190 SmallVectorImpl<char> *RelativePath, Module *RequestingModule,
H A DModuleMap.h476 void diagnoseHeaderInclusion(Module *RequestingModule,
488 const Module *RequestingModule) const;